Hi, the following is being logged in my System Log. It's weird because
I view the properties of my C: drive which I've mirrored in Disk
Management and my C: drive still appears to be mirrored but one of the
members of the mirror (one of the physical disks) has a little alarm
icon over it in the UI... Do I just remove the mirror and
re-establish it? The details of the event are pasted bellow. Thanks...

Event Type: Warning
Event Source: dmboot
Event Category: None
Event ID: 1
Date: 7/18/2003
Time: 8:55:11 PM
User: N/A
Computer: MyComputer
Description:
dmboot: Volume Volume1 (no mountpoint) started in failed redundancy
mode.

I would do what you suggest: Remove the mirror, then
re-establish it.
